Depreciation schedules have been updated; the tooling spend amortises over five years. Contingency is set at 7%, consistent with policy. Revenue assumptions rely on the Calder contract renewing, which remains probable but unsigned. Please validate the cash-flow phasing before the planning board meets. The underlying rationale is summarised below.

confidential, yahop-fajep: Only 3 of the 140 pilot accounts renewed Wenath, so a churn review is set for April 15.

**Why does Driftlens choke on big diffs?**

Short answer: it doesn't, but it switches modes. For files over 50 MB, Driftlens falls back to chunked rendering, so customers may see a "partial view" banner and think something broke. Nothing's broken — they can page through chunks or download the raw diff. If they insist on a full inline view, the workaround is bumping their workspace render limit. Steps for that, plus known quirks, are documented on our internal page.

wiki page, baguf-kahap: https://confluence.tolvaqsys.internal/browse/display/projects/8d5f528f

Ticket: sig check failed — RotaVault secrets-rotation utility. The verifier rejected build 0.9.7 because the rotation CLI was signed with a retired key after last quarter's sweep. Impact: staged rollout blocked; no prod exposure. Fix for future maintainers: pin the verifier to the active keyset, purge retired keys from the agent cache, and re-sign the artifact. Re-sign using the active key below.

rollout seal: bky4_a5Ma

PR: Halcyon firmware channel — staged rollout gates.

Adds ring-based promotion for the OTA channel. Devices advance ring-by-ring only if failure rate stays under threshold; rollback is automatic on breach. No schema changes. New folks: rings map to device cohorts, not regions. Dry-run mode exists for canaries. Rollout gate constants are below.

tuning constants:
THRESHOLDS = {
    "kelix": 280,
    "druvan": 756,
    "oliael": 399,
}